Learning Disabilities

Learning disabilities are cognitive disorders caused by neurological impairments that affect cognitive functions like language and reading, without indicating overall intellectual or developmental challenges. These disabilities differ from global intellectual or developmental disabilities as they are limited to distinct cognitive functions. Common learning disabilities include dysgraphia, dyslexia, and dyscalculia, each of which impacts unique aspects of learning.

Secondary Spinal Cord Injury llI: Pathophysiology

Early Ischemia and Ionic ImbalanceWithin minutes of spinal cord injury, a secondary cascade begins, progressing over hours to weeks. Vascular damage reduces blood flow, causing ischemia and mitochondrial dysfunction. ATP depletion leads to ion pump failure, membrane depolarization, sodium influx, potassium efflux, and water accumulation, resulting in cellular swelling. Cerebral palsy in Saudi children.

Summary

This study identified twin pregnancy, preterm birth, low birth weight, and prolonged labor as key risk factors for cerebral palsy (CP) in Saudi children. Improved maternal and perinatal care may help reduce CP incidence.

Background:

  • Cerebral palsy (CP) is a significant developmental disorder affecting children worldwide.
  • Identifying risk factors is crucial for targeted prevention strategies and early intervention.

Purpose of the Study:

  • To delineate the clinical characteristics of cerebral palsy in Saudi children aged 1-3 years.
  • To determine the associated risk factors for CP within this cohort.

Main Methods:

  • A prospective cohort study of 187 Saudi children (1-3 years) diagnosed with CP.
  • Data collected included clinical presentation, neurological findings, family history, and perinatal factors.
  • Investigations included electroencephalography (EEG) and cranial computerized tomography (CT).

Main Results:

  • The primary symptoms observed were inability to walk independently (54%), delayed speech (52%), and seizures (45%).
  • Neurological features included motor weakness (85%) and spasticity (60%).
  • Identified risk factors included twin pregnancies (25%), low birth weight (34%), preterm deliveries (20%), and birth asphyxia (165 cases).

Conclusions:

  • Twin pregnancy, preterm delivery, prolonged labor, low birth weight, and family history of CP were significant risk factors.
  • Enhanced maternal and perinatal care is recommended to potentially decrease the incidence of cerebral palsy.
